Nottingham Forest vs Burnley Preview: City Ground Clash Could Define Season Trajectories
When Nottingham Forest welcome Burnley to the City Ground on Sunday afternoon, both sides will be acutely aware that April fixtures often separate the survivors from the casualties in Premier League campaigns. This encounter promises to be a fascinating tactical battle between two clubs with contrasting philosophies but similar desperation for points.
Forest have established themselves as a resilient home outfit this season, transforming the City Ground into a fortress where visiting teams struggle to impose their gameplan. Their defensive structure under manager has become increasingly sophisticated, with the backline showing impressive organization in recent weeks. The home side's ability to absorb pressure and strike on the counter-attack has yielded valuable results, particularly against teams that dominate possession without creating clear-cut chances.
Burnley arrive in Nottingham carrying the weight of expectation that accompanies their reputation for organized, physical football. However, their away form has been a concerning factor throughout the campaign, with too many performances lacking the cutting edge required at this level. The Clarets have struggled to translate their solid defensive foundation into consistent goal-scoring opportunities, a problem that has plagued them in crucial matches.
The tactical dynamics suggest Forest hold several key advantages heading into this fixture. Their midfield has shown greater mobility and creativity in transition, while Burnley's tendency to sit deep could play into the hosts' hands. Forest's wing-play has been particularly effective at home, exploiting the wide areas where Burnley have occasionally looked vulnerable to pace and direct running.
Statistical analysis reveals telling patterns that inform our Nottingham Forest vs Burnley prediction. Forest's home record demonstrates their comfort in familiar surroundings, while Burnley's struggles in away fixtures highlight a psychological barrier they've failed to overcome. The probability calculations factor in Forest's superior recent form, their home advantage, and Burnley's difficulties creating chances in hostile environments.
Injury concerns could also influence the outcome significantly. Forest appear to have fewer selection headaches, potentially fielding a more cohesive starting eleven. Burnley's squad depth has been tested throughout the season, and any enforced changes could disrupt their carefully balanced system.
The forecast suggests a cagey encounter where defensive solidity will likely triumph over attacking ambition. Both teams understand the stakes, making tactical discipline paramount. Forest's ability to capitalize on set-pieces and moments of transition could prove decisive, while Burnley will need to show uncharacteristic adventure to unlock a stubborn home defense.
Weather conditions and crowd atmosphere at the City Ground traditionally favor the home side, adding another layer to Forest's advantages. The intimate stadium creates an intense environment that visiting teams often struggle to handle.
Our analysis points toward a narrow home victory, with Forest's combination of home comfort, superior recent form, and tactical flexibility giving them the edge. The prediction model calculates a 55% probability for a Forest win, 25% for a draw, and 20% for a Burnley victory. The most likely outcome appears to be a 1-0 home win, reflecting both teams' defensive strengths while acknowledging Forest's superior position to find the decisive breakthrough.
